Roof Damage Inspection Services

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These inspections typically include a visual examination of the roof’s surface, flashing, gutters, and other components, often supplemented by the use of specialized tools or equipment. The goal is to detect signs of damage such as missing or broken shingles, leaks, rust, or structural weaknesses that might not be immediately visible from the ground. Inspections can be scheduled regularly or conducted after severe weather events to ensure the roof remains in sound condition and to prevent further deterioration.

These services help address common roofing problems that can lead to costly repairs if left unnoticed. For instance, early detection of leaks or damaged flashing can prevent water intrusion and subsequent interior damage. Identifying weakened or missing shingles can extend the lifespan of the roof by allowing timely repairs or replacements. Additionally, roof inspections can uncover issues related to poor installation or aging materials that compromise the roof’s integrity. By catching these problems early, property owners can avoid extensive damage, reduce repair costs, and maintain the safety and durability of their structures.

The overview below groups typical Roof Damage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Beachwood,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Inspection Fees - The cost for roof damage inspections typically 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Some providers may charge a flat fee or hourly rates within this range.

Additional Services - If repairs are needed, costs can vary widely, often starting at around $500 for minor repairs and exceeding $3,000 for extensive damage. Many service providers offer free estimates for repair costs after inspection.

Insurance Assessments - Insurance claim evaluations for roof damage inspections usually cost between $200 and $500. These assessments help determine coverage eligibility and repair scope.

Travel and Accessibility - Inspection costs may increase if the property is difficult to access or located in remote areas, with additional fees sometimes ranging from $50 to $150.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on location.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of roof damage? Indicators include missing or broken shingles, visible leaks or water stains on ceilings, and increased granule accumulation in gutters.

How can a roof damage inspection help? An inspection can identify existing issues early, helping to prevent further damage and costly repairs down the line.

Who should perform a roof damage inspection? A qualified local roofing contractor or service provider can conduct a thorough inspection to assess the condition of a roof.

How often should a ro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spected after severe weather events and at least once a year for routine maintenance.

What does a roof damage inspection typically include? The process generally involves examining shingles, flashing, gutters, and the overall structure to identify potential problems.
